About Giuseppe Giaimo

In 1962, Giuseppe Giaimo left his hometown in Sicily to begin his journey to America. Only 16 years old, Giuseppe boarded a commercial freightliner which brought him to Canada where he spent one year working in an Italian restaurant. In 1963 he found his way to New York where he became a construction worker.

Six years later, he was joined by his brother Salvatore; who also became a construction worker. After their years in construction Giuseppe and Salvatore left New York for Bucks County, Pennsylvania. It was there that they were presented with an opportunity to open a local pizzeria. At that moment Giuseppe’s was born.

First Restaurant

The first Giuseppe’s Pizza & Family Restaurant opened in Warminster Pennsylvania in 1973. The original menu offered nothing more than pizza, pasta, steaks and hoagies.

In 1978, the brothers opened the Richboro, PA, location. At this point Giuseppe and Salvatore were joined by their younger brother Antonio. In 1995 the three brothers added the New Hope, PA, location.

The Richboro and Warminster locations are still owned and operated by the family in order to maintain the family run atmosphere. Over the years Giuseppe’s Pizza has welcomed thousands of customers, over and over again.
